Fourteen injured in early morning accident on R538

Paramedics rushed to an accident scene on the R538 early this morning to find a vehicle wrapped around a tree.

According to reports, a vehicle with nineteen people veered off the road, overturned and then collided sideways with a tree this morning at around 06:17.

ER24 were first on scene and found a vehicle wrapped around a tree, debris and injured commuters spread over a large area. They were later assisted by Netcare 911, LifeMed and provincial emergency services.

One of the vehicle’s passengers died, while fourteen others sustained injuries ranging from minor to serious.

The injured were stabilized at the scene before nine were transported to Themba Hospital and five to Rob Ferreira Hospital for further treatment.

The cause of the accident is being investigated.
